1- Telephone button
2- Stand-by hearing instruments; mute
3- miniTek on/off
4- Audio Source button
Volume up / Volume down
Program change
7- 2.5 mm stereo socket
8- DAI port for FM receiver
9- Mini USB for charging
10- Microphone openings
11- Slots for fixing the clip
12- Attachment ring for lanyard
13- Power LED

The “Audio Source” button will always cycle through
the different miniTek Input modes automatically to
check for their availability in the following order:
1. miniTek FM
2. miniTek Line-in
3. Tek Transmitter 1
4. Tek Transmitter 2
5. miniTek Telecoil
When more than one external audio source (e.g. Tek
Transmitter etc.) have been designated for use with
miniTek, the ”Audio Source” button operates as a
toggle to switch between the different miniTek
Input modes.
Note: The order of available input modes is independent of the
program selection in CONNEXX.
